Triple-negative breast cancer (TNBC) is an immunogenic but clinically heterogeneous breast cancer subtype. Stromal tumor-infiltrating lymphocytes (TILs), PD-L1 expression, and tumor mutational burden provide useful but incomplete summaries of the tumor immune microenvironment. Spatial immune biomarkers retain tissue architecture and ask where immune cells are located, which cells they contact, and whether local neighborhoods are inflamed, excluded, suppressive, or organized into tertiary lymphoid structures (TLS). In this critical review, we examine CD8+ T-cell proximity, stromal versus intratumoral localization, suppressive myeloid and regulatory T-cell (Treg)-rich niches, TLS maturity, and spatial checkpoint co-expression in TNBC. We also compare multiplex immunofluorescence, multiplexed ion beam imaging by time-of-flight (MIBI-TOF), imaging mass cytometry, spatial transcriptomics, and hematoxylin-and-eosin (H&E)-based artificial intelligence in terms of spatial resolution, molecular depth, formalin-fixed, paraffin-embedded (FFPE) compatibility, scalability, reproducibility, and clinical feasibility. Most reported associations with prognosis or treatment response remain retrospective or exploratory, and their definitions are sensitive to sampling, segmentation, and threshold selection. The most clinically interpretable candidates are compartment-aware TIL measures, CD8+ T-cell-tumor proximity, and TLS-related features, but none is ready to guide treatment independently. Progress will require locked biomarker definitions, multisite analytical validation, external cohorts, and prospective trials with pre-specified spatial endpoints.
